    Swimsuit Color Could Impact Child’s Safety at the Pool: Experts Recommend Bright Colors for Visibility

    Color of Your Child’s Swimsuit Could Impact Their Safety at the Pool or Beach, expert says
    Water safety experts have revealed that the color of your child’s swimsuit could have a significant impact on their safety while swimming. Bright and contrasting colors are recommended, as they stand out more clearly against the water and make it easier for lifeguards and parents to spot a child quickly, especially in emergency situations. Bernard Fisher, Director of Health and Safety for the American Lifeguard Association, emphasized the importance of choosing bright colors such as neon yellow, orange, pink, and bright red for swimsuits to enhance visibility.

    According to Wyatt Werneth, a coastal lifeguard in Florida, swimsuit colors play a crucial role in preventing drownings and finding missing children at the beach. Bright colors help lifeguards locate children in pool environments or at the beach quickly. A company called Alive Solutions conducted tests to determine the visibility of various swimsuit colors in swimming pools and lakes, with neon colors proving to be the most visible.

    Dr. Maneesha Agarwal, an associate professor of pediatrics and emergency medicine at Emory University School of Medicine, stressed the importance of supervision and water competency for children, along with recognizing the signs of drowning. While bright swimsuit colors can aid in visibility, Agarwal emphasized that multiple layers of protection, including swim lessons, supervision, and CPR knowledge, are essential in preventing drowning incidents.

    With accidental drowning rates on the rise in the United States, it is crucial for parents to take necessary precautions to ensure their children’s safety while swimming. The American Academy of Pediatrics recommends swim lessons as a key layer of protection against drowning, highlighting the importance of starting lessons at an early age to build water competency and safety skills.
